Fig. 5. Reduction of cell numbers in ems mutant EM clones in the late larval brain. (A) Average cell numbers of wild-type, ems mutant and rescued clones at late wandering larval stage (96 hours ALH) are indicated in bar graph (for genotypes see Materials and methods). Wild-type (B-D), mutant (E-G) and rescue (H-J) clones co-labelled with anti-Ems (magenta) and anti-ß-GAL (green in C,F) or GFP (green in I) and shown in z-projections. Note that in I a membrane-bound GFP marker results in weaker overlap with the nuclear anti-Ems signal compared with the nuclear anti-ß-GAL in C,F. Digital 3D models were generated to visualize clone size (white in D,G,J). (Ems-positive cells not co-labelled with clonal marker are shown in light magenta.) Neuroblast outlined with dots in confocal images and in green in the 3D models. Scale bars: 5 µm.
